Summary: A ballet of friendship and love
Comment: Jacquelyn Mitchard's wit and wordsmith shine through in this charming young adult novel about a precocious mouse named Prima who lives with her extended mouse family in the Ballet Jolie in New York City. She is the granddaughter of a world renown ballerina and yearns to perform on the stage herself. But she also is a rascal and imp and accomplishes the forbidden: she befriends a human, a young girl named Kristen. Mouse and girl share adventures filled with friendship and love, as well as that mixture of joy and sorrow known to all humans and to mice. Starring Prima is a delightful tale that will leave you applauding and just possibly dabbing the corner of your eyes.

Summary: A truly magical world
Comment: Mitchard nails it here: this is a fun, funny, magical trip into a special little world that all of us, way back in the recesses of our imaginations, feel really DOES exist. One sparkling peek into the little world-within-a-world behind the scenes and scenery of a ballet company, and you'll never doubt again. What you knew as a kid (and what your kid knows yet) is true: Mice do talk, and love, and care. And oh, how they dance. Share this delightful, thoughtful book with your kids--and thus allow them to share a bit of their world with you, too. In the exchange, you'll win.
